Flamengo received good news this week: midfielder Erick Pulgar has returned to training with the squad after more than three months sidelined due to a fracture of the fifth metatarsal in his right foot. The Chilean hasn’t played since June 29, in the elimination against Bayern Munich at the FIFA Club World Cup.
Even without Pulgar, Flamengo posted consistent numbers during the period of the midfielder’s absence. The team played 21 matches, recording 13 wins, 4 draws, and 4 losses, which represents a 68.2% points return. For comparison, in the Brasileirão, the Rubro-Negro has an overall 70% success rate.
Even so, internally, Pulgar is considered a key piece in the team’s tactical balance, especially for his marking ability and tempo control — attributes Flamengo hopes to regain with his return.
In the current season, the Chilean has 26 appearances and one goal. Since his arrival at the club in 2022, Pulgar has established himself as a starter and one of the technical leaders in the sector.
Pulgar’s comeback is seen as a strategic reinforcement in the competitions where Flamengo is still fighting for titles. The expectation is that he will be gradually reintegrated and available mainly for the clashes against Racing, in the Libertadores, and the head-to-head against Palmeiras for the Brasileirão lead.
